CNN reports that State Department spokesman John Kirby was giving reporters a briefing about the anti-ISIS coalition of countries when he was distracted by a reporter who was ignoring him and paying attention to his phone. Check out the video.

Kirby was taken aback. "You're playing the Pokemon thing right there, aren't you," he said.

The still-unidentified reporter replied, "I'm just keeping an eye on it."

After he said the new efforts against terror won't be easy and turned back the the reporter and asked,  "Did you get one?"


The reporter, sounding remarkably unembarrassed, replied, "The signal's not very good."


Kirby apologized for the poor signal and returned to the work of fighting ISIS.
